WHITE BALANCE ADJUSTMENT
There
are two
ways. to adjust the white
balance
as
described below.
To adjust the white balance to the factory-preset values
Select
the
position
of the WHITE
BAL
selector
de-
pending on the lighting conditions.
Selector
position
Lighting conditions
3200°K (lodine lamp, sunrise, sunset)
Indoors (Fluorescent light)
Outdoors (Under a clear sky)
For better color setup according to lighting conditions
(Automatic white balance adjustment)
Perform the procedure described below.
1
Set the WHITE BAL selector to AUTO.
2
Shoot a white object (a white cloth or a white wall)
with the camera
so that the white object fills the
screen.
3
Press the AUTO WHITE BAL button.
When
the automatic
white balance
adjustment
is
completed, the indicator lights up for a few seconds.
The white balance adjustment function may not operate
in the following lighting conditions :
If the lighting is insufficient, the AUTO WHITE BAL in-
dicator will not light up. This signifies that the white
balance cannot be adjusted properly.
If the lighting is excessive, the AUTO
WHITE
BAL in-
dicator will light up, even if the white balance cannot be
adjusted
properly.
In this
case,
the
entire
monitor
screen turns greenish to indicate that the white balance
adjustment cannot be made properly.
In both cases, try to adjust the white balance again as
follows.
When an auto iris lens is used:
If the lighting is insufficient, the white balance cannot
be adjusted
properly. Increase the lighting and press
the AUTO WHITE BAL button again.
When a manual iris lens is used:
lf the lighting
is insufficient or excessive, the white
balance cannot be adjusted properly. If the lighting is in-
sufficient, open the iris or increase the lighting;
if the
lighting is excessive, stop down the lens iris. Then press
the AUTO WHITE BAL button again.

PEDESTAL LEVEL ADJUSTMENT
The PEDESTAL
l!evel control adjusts the pedestal level
of the camera
picture. Normally set this control to the
center position. When
the pedestal level adjustment is
required, use a waveform
monitor for best results.
If a
waveform monitor is not available, display the color bar
onthe monitor and adjust the PEDESTAL control so that
the black and white bars are black and white.
RACK MOUNTING
By using the RMM-1800
rack mounting
bracket,
it is
possible to install four CMA-10/10CE
camera AC adap-
tors
into
a standard
19-inch
rack
to create
a well
organized system.
